Abstract
The effect of the DO concentration on the stability of the shortcut nitrification was studied. The static test is done with SBR reactor. Reaction time reduced with the DO concentration raised appropriately, but DO in excess, the shortcut nitrification system will be damaged by the analysis of the impact of DO concentration on ammonia removal, nitrite nitrogen accumulation in shortcut nitrification process. When DO concentration was 0.45~0.9 mg/L, the system was stable, and the reaction time was reduced quickly. When DO concentration was beyond 1.6 mg/L, shortcut nitrification system would be transformed into complete nitrification.
